Abstract

The utility model discloses water purification equipment convenient for replacing a filter element, which belongs to the technical field of water purification equipment and comprises a flow distribution box and a base, wherein the upper surface of the flow distribution box is fixedly connected with a water inlet pipe, the lower surface of the flow distribution box is connected with a water purification mechanism through a threaded hole in a threaded manner, the bottom of the flow distribution box is provided with a valve, the valve is positioned above the water purification mechanism, the bottom of the water purification mechanism is fixedly connected with an adapter, the bottom end of the adapter is connected with a connecting pipe in a threaded manner, the bottom end of the connecting pipe is fixedly connected with a telescopic pipe, and the bottom end of the telescopic pipe is fixedly connected with a water outlet pipe penetrating through the base. Technical Field
The utility model belongs to the technical field of water purification equipment, and particularly relates to water purification equipment with a filter element convenient to replace.
Background
The water purifying equipment, which means the equipment for producing purified water, mostly adopts a reverse osmosis process, is simply the equipment for producing purified water, and the purified water is widely used by people: the household water purifying equipment is generally called as a water purifier, which is also called as a water purifier and a water filter and is water treatment equipment for carrying out deep filtration and purification treatment on water quality according to the use requirement of the water, and the water purifier can effectively filter rust, sand, colloid in the water and chemical agents such as residual chlorine, smell, abnormal color, pesticide and the like adsorbed in the water and can effectively remove bacteria, impurities, toxins, heavy metals and the like in the water.

Referring to fig. 1-6, the utility model provides a water purification device convenient for filter element replacement, comprising a diversion box 1 and a base 2, wherein the upper surface of the diversion box 1 is fixedly connected with a water inlet pipe 3, the lower surface of the diversion box 1 is connected with a water purification mechanism 4 through a threaded hole and a thread, the bottom of the diversion box 1 is provided with a valve 5, the valve 5 is positioned above the water purification mechanism 4, the bottom of the water purification mechanism 4 is fixedly connected with an adapter 6, the bottom end of the adapter 6 is connected with a connecting pipe 7 through a thread, the bottom end of the connecting pipe 7 is fixedly connected with a telescopic pipe 8, the bottom end of the telescopic pipe 8 is fixedly connected with a water outlet pipe 9 penetrating through the base 2, the upper surface of the base 2 is provided with a movable groove 10, the inner wall of the movable groove 10 is movably connected with a support plate 11 through a slider in a T shape, the lower surface of the support plate 11 is fixedly connected with a spring 12, the bottom end of the spring 12 is fixedly connected with the inner bottom wall of the movable groove 10, the middle part rigid coupling of backup pad 11 upper surface has baffle 13, and the middle part rigid coupling of baffle 13 has snap ring 14 and through snap ring 14 and 4 looks joints of water purification mechanism, and the inner diapire of base 2 has stop gear 15 through spout sliding connection, and stop gear 15's top is connected with backup pad 11, through the setting of snap ring 14 to reach the solid effect of card to water purification mechanism 4.

As further shown in fig. 1 and 2, the number of the water purifying mechanisms 4 is two, the two water purifying mechanisms 4 are connected with the partition plate 13 through the snap ring 14, the partition plate 13 is located between the two water purifying mechanisms 4, and the flow dividing box 1 is connected with the base 2 through the partition plate 13, so that the influence on the other water purifying mechanism 4 is reduced when one of the water purifying mechanisms 4 is replaced through the arrangement of the partition plate 13.
As further shown in fig. 1, fig. 2, fig. 4 and fig. 6, the limiting mechanism 15 includes a bidirectional screw 1501 and a first fixture block 1502, one end of the bidirectional screw 1501 penetrating through the base 2 is rotatably connected to one side wall of the movable groove 10 through a bearing, a second fixture block 1503 is sleeved on a bidirectional threaded surface of the bidirectional screw 1501, a bottom end of the second fixture block 1503 is slidably connected to the base 2 through a T-shaped block, a rotation handle is fixedly connected to one end of the bidirectional screw 1501 far away from the movable groove 10, a top end of the first fixture block 1502 is fixedly connected to the support plate 11, the first fixture block 1502 is adapted to the second fixture block 1503, and the two second fixture blocks 1503 are conveniently and simultaneously driven to move towards two sides through the bidirectional screw 1501, so that the first fixture block 1502 is separated from the second fixture block 1503, and the limiting of the limiting mechanism 15 on the support plate 11 is released.
Further as shown in fig. 4, the number of the springs 12 is several, the springs 12 are arranged on the lower surface of the supporting plate 11 in a rectangular array, the supporting plate 11 is connected with the connecting pipe 7 in a penetrating manner, and the springs 12 are arranged, so that the damping effect on the supporting plate 11 is achieved, and meanwhile, under the action of the elastic potential energy of the springs 12, the water purifying mechanism 4 is further fixed on the device.
When the water purifier is used, when an operator needs to replace the filter element 403 in the water purifying mechanism 4, the valve 5 corresponding to one of the water purifying mechanisms 4 is closed, so that the water in the flow-dividing box 1 stops flowing from the water purifying mechanism 4, the adapter 6 below the water purifying mechanism 4 is rotated, so that the water purifying mechanism 4 is separated from the connecting pipe 7, then the supporting plate 11 drives the connecting pipe 7 to move downwards simultaneously, the first fixture block 1502 below the supporting plate 11 is clamped with the second fixture block 1503 on the bidirectional screw 1501, then the water purifying mechanism 4 is rotated to be separated from the threaded hole at the bottom of the flow-dividing box 1, so that the water purifying mechanism 4 is disassembled, the operator can replace the filter element 403 in the water purifying mechanism 4 conveniently, finally the water purifying mechanism 4 with the replaced filter element 403 is reassembled and the valve 5 corresponding to be opened, and when the filter element 403 in the water purifying mechanism 4 on the other side is replaced, the procedure is the same as the previous one.
